Parking Enforcement Workers in New York earn a median salary of $47,590 per year ($3,965/month). This is 6.8% above the national average of $44,556. New York ranks #12 out of 41 states for Parking Enforcement Workers pay. Approximately 730 people work in this occupation across New York. Salaries decreased by 1.0% compared to 2024.

About This Job: Parking Enforcement Workers

Patrol assigned area, such as public parking lot or city streets to issue tickets to overtime parking violators and illegally parked vehicles.

Salary Range: Parking Enforcement Workers in New York

Salaries for Parking Enforcement Workers in New York range from $37,380 at the 10th percentile (entry level) to $75,940 at the 90th percentile (experienced). The middle 50% earn between $39,880 and $58,950.

Percentile Annual Salary Hourly Rate Monthly
10th Percentile (Entry Level) $37,380 $17.97 $3,115
25th Percentile $39,880 $19.17 $3,323
Median (50th) $47,590 $22.88 $3,965
75th Percentile $58,950 $28.34 $4,912
90th Percentile (Experienced) $75,940 $36.51 $6,328

Note: The mean (average) salary of $51,050 differs from the median because salary distributions are typically skewed by high earners.

Data Source & Methodology

Salary data is sourced from the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ics (OEWS) survey, 2025 estimates. The OEWS survey covers approximately 1.1 million establishments nationwide.

Annual salaries are calculated based on a standard 2,080-hour work year. Actual compensation may vary based on experience, education, employer, and local market conditions. Figures do not include benefits, bonuses, or overtime pay.
